Sustainable development is a very prevalent concept of modern
society. This concept has appeared as a critical force in combining
a special focus on development and growth by maintaining a balance
of using human resources and the ecosystem in which we are living.
The development of new and advanced materials is one of the
powerful examples in establishing this concept. Green and
sustainable advanced materials are the newly synthesized material
or existing modified material having superior and special
properties. These fulfil today's growing demand for equipment,
machines and devices with better quality for an extensive range of
applications in various sectors such as paper, biomedical, textile,
and much more. Volume 1 gives overviews on a variety of topics of
characterization of green and sustainable advanced materials
including biopolymers, biocomposites, nanomaterials, polymeric
materials, green functional textiles materials and hybrid
materials, as well as processing chapters on the design and process
aspects of nanofabrication.
